Insurance Sector (KIE) Sees Serious Strength Today

May 14, 2009 2:49 PM EDT
The insurance sector is seeing significant strength today, as represented by the 6.7% move in the SPDR KBW Insurance ETF (NYSE: KIE). Recent data from KBW showed that short interest in the ETF rose 8% during the last two weeks of April. So today's move could be in part related to short covering.

A number of stocks in the sector are seeing moves above 20% today:
  • Genworth Financial Inc. (NYSE: GNW) +26%
  • Hartford Financial Services Group Inc. (NYSE: HIG) +21%
  • Conseco Inc. (NYSE: CNO) +20%
Other movers in the sector include:
  • Lincoln National Corp. (NYSE: LNC) +15%
  • XL Capital Ltd. (NYSE: XL) +11%
  • Principal Financial Group Inc. (NYSE: PFG) +8%
  • MetLife, Inc. (NYSE: MET) +7%
  • Prudential Financial, Inc. (NYSE: PRU) +7%
  • Allstate Corp. (NYSE: ALL) +5%
